What can you study?

We offer the following CIM courses:

Introductory Certificate in Marketing

  • What is Marketing?
  • Understanding Customer Relationships

Course info

Professional Certificate in Marketing

  • Marketing Essentials
  • Assessing the Marketing Environment
  • Marketing Information and Research
  • Stakeholder Marketing

Course info

Professional Diploma in Marketing

  • Marketing Planning Process
  • Delivering Customer Value through Marketing
  • Managing Marketing
  • Project Management in Marketing

How will a CIM qualification help you?

No matter what business sector you work in, you need practical and up to the minute knowledge to keep you abreast of the constantly evolving world of marketing - everything from new technology and channels, changing legislation, shifting consumer habits, the very latest techniques for collecting and analysing data - through to the bigger business issues around strategy and process that can give you greater credibility in your profession and beyond. The Chartered Institute of Marketing is a globally recognised organisation, representing members around the world and whose qualifications demonstrate the practical marketing abilities of those who achieve them.
